suppose that I need to keep a dumpster longer than 7 days?
Most bfi dumpster firms in Scotland normally rent containers for a regular rate for 7 days, although most one time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you phone to reserve the container, talk with the customer service representative about the length of time you think you will need.
In case it turns out that your project takes longer than you anticipated, just phone the dumpster company to clarify. Most firms will charge you on a per-day basis after your first 7 days. It is vital that you convey this added need as soon as you understand you have it since most dumpster firms have a small variety of bins that will already be allowed. Most firms will work together with you to adapt your extra rental time. If you think you will need the dumpster for an extra week or more, ensure that you mention that; rates may change based on a longer time period.
Construction Dumpster Rental in Scotland - Do You Want One?
Although local governments generally provide waste disposal services, not many of them will haul away construction debris. That makes it important for people to rent dumpsters for them to dispose of waste during construction jobs.
The most frequent exception to this rule is when you have a truck that's large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. If you are working on a little bathroom remodeling job, for instance, you could find that you could fit all of the debris in a truck bed.
Other than quite small jobs, it's recommended that you rent a dumpster in Scotland for construction jobs.
If you're not certain wh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more information. You'll likely find that you will have to rent a dumpster in Scotland. Placing debris out for garbage removal could possibly result in fines.

40 yard dumpster measurements
Renting a 40 yard dumpster can get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ions are not totally standard from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that a lot of dumpster firms generally rent, so it's ideal for large residential projects as well as for commercial and industrial use.
A 40 yard container will hold between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:
-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able dwelling
- A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
- New construction or a major addition to a large dwelling
- Large am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and junk

Does my waste get recycled?
When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and possess the waste hauled away. But in case you prefer your waste recycled, you might need to really go about it in a slightly different manner. Waste in the majority of temporary dumpsters is not recycled because the containers are so big and hold so much stuff.
If you are interested in recycling any waste from your job, check into getting smaller containers. Many bfi dumpster businesses in Scotland have a wide range of containers available, including those for recycling. These are typically smaller than temporary dumpsters; they are the size of routine trash bins and smaller.
If you like to recycle, learn whether the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not have to sort the stuff) or in the event you will need to form the recyclable stuff into various contain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to really make a difference in the total number of containers you have to rent.
